Large language model (LLM) application monitoring refers to the process of continuously tracking, analyzing, and managing the performance, behavior, and usage of applications powered by large language models. Its primary purpose is to ensure reliability, efficiency, and compliance by detecting anomalies, latency issues, resource bottlenecks, or unintended outputs. It also helps optimize user experience, maintain security, and provide actionable insights for improvements and scaling of LLM-based applications.
The primary components of large language model (LLM) application monitoring consist of software and services. Software refers to monitoring platforms developed to track, analyze, and manage the performance, security, compliance, and user experience of applications powered by large language models across enterprise environments. These solutions are deployed through on-premises and cloud modes. LLM application monitoring solutions are adopted by small and medium enterprises as well as large enterprises. The applications involved include performance monitoring, security monitoring, compliance monitoring, user experience monitoring, and other applications. The end users of LLM application monitoring solutions include banking, financial services and insurance, healthcare, information technology and telecommunications, retail and e-commerce, media and entertainment, manufacturing, and other end users.

The large language model (llm) application monitoring market size has grown exponentially in recent years. It will grow from $1.96 billion in 2025 to $2.41 billion in 2026 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 23.1%. The growth in the historic period can be attributed to rapid adoption of llm applications, growing demand for application reliability, early integration of monitoring software, increasing use of ai in enterprise operations, rising focus on data security and compliance.
The large language model (llm) application monitoring market size is expected to see exponential growth in the next few years. It will grow to $5.57 billion in 2030 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 23.3%. The growth in the forecast period can be attributed to expansion of llm-based enterprise applications, rising adoption of cloud deployment for monitoring, integration of ai-driven anomaly detection, increasing regulatory requirements for model accountability, demand for predictive maintenance and optimization of llm apps. Major trends in the forecast period include real-time performance tracking, anomaly and error detection, user experience optimization, model output evaluation, compliance and security monitoring.
The increasing concerns surrounding data privacy and sensitive information leakage are expected to drive the growth of the large language model (LLM) application monitoring market going forward. Data privacy and sensitive information leakage concerns refer to the heightened risk that confidential, personal, or proprietary data may be exposed, misused, or unintentionally retained when processed by digital platforms and AI systems. These concerns are intensifying primarily due to the rapid adoption of AI and cloud-based solutions that handle large volumes of sensitive enterprise and user data. Large language model (LLM) application monitoring addresses data privacy and sensitive information leakage by continuously monitoring model inputs, outputs, and data flows to detect potential exposure of confidential or regulated information in real time. For instance, in June 2025, according to the Department for Science, Innovation and Technology, a UK-based government department, 16% of businesses and 16% of charities reported experiencing a negative impact from a data breach in 2025, up from 13% of businesses and 12% of charities in 2024. Therefore, the rising concerns surrounding data privacy and sensitive information leakage are contributing to the growth of the large language model (LLM) application monitoring market.
Leading companies operating in the large language model (LLM) application monitoring market are focusing on developing real-time LLM performance tracing and generative AI workflow monitoring to meet rising demand for scalable, reliable, and transparent oversight of AI-driven applications. Real-time LLM performance tracing and generative AI workflow monitoring refer to a specialized monitoring approach that tracks the live execution of LLM-powered applications across prompts, inference stages, orchestration layers, and downstream services. For example, in January 2024, Dynatrace Inc., a US-based software intelligence company, launched AI Observability for Large Language Models and Generative AI, an innovative solution designed to monitor and manage LLM-powered and generative AI applications. The offering delivers end-to-end visibility across the AI stack, covering foundation models, vector databases, orchestration frameworks, and underlying infrastructure.
In March 2025, Arize AI Inc., a US-based software company, acquired Velvet Inc. for an undisclosed amount. Through this acquisition, Arize AI expanded its capabilities in LLM observability, evaluation, and monitoring, allowing enterprises to identify issues with large language models in real time, trace root causes, and enhance overall model performance. Velvet Inc. is a US-based artificial intelligence software company focused on large language model evaluation, observability, and application-level monitoring for production AI systems.
